What AI Photo Restoration Can Fix

From cracked prints to blurry scans, the tool targets the damage that ages a photo and restores clarity without changing who's in the frame. The goal isn't to reinvent the photo or guess at details that were never captured. It's to remove the specific things time and poor storage did to it: the crease that runs through someone's face, the yellow cast a decade of sun exposure left behind, the soft blur from a scan that was never sharp to begin with, the grain and dust that comes from scanning a decades-old print on a flatbed scanner never designed for archival work.

This distinction matters more than it might seem at first. A restoration tool is fundamentally different from a generative tool that invents new content. Restoration works from what's actually present in the photo and removes the noise sitting on top of it, rather than filling in gaps with plausible-looking guesses. That's part of why the result still looks like the same photo, the same person, the same moment, just without the accumulated damage of however many years it spent folded in a drawer or exposed to sunlight on a shelf.

What AI Photo Restoration Can Fix

Damage type

What restoration does

Scratches, creases, tears

Removes physical damage marks from the print

Faded or yellowed color

Restores color balance and saturation

Blur or soft focus

Sharpens detail without introducing artifacts

Low resolution

Upscales the image up to 2x or 4x

Poor lighting or exposure

Adjusts brightness, contrast, and light direction

Dust and grain from scanning

Cleans up scan artifacts

Each of these problems tends to compound rather than exist in isolation. A photo pulled out of an attic box after thirty years usually isn't just faded, it's faded and creased and slightly out of focus from whatever camera originally took it, which is why a single restoration pass handling several of these at once is more useful than a tool that only solves one problem at a time.

How This Works on Higgsfield

Higgsfield's Topaz High-Resolution Upscaler handles resolution and detail, working off a scale factor, up to x16, rather than a fixed 2K or 4K output. It's built to sharpen up damaged or low-quality images generally, blur, compression, low resolution, all the usual problems that make a photo look rough. For restoration that needs more than a resolution boost, specifically fixing color, physical damage, or overall clarity across the whole image, Nano Banana Pro and GPT Image 2 both handle that work through a prompt-based workflow rather than a single upload-and-click button, giving you more control over exactly what gets corrected.

The difference between these two approaches comes down to how much you actually need to specify. A photo that's simply low-resolution or blurry and otherwise intact is a straightforward upscale job. A photo with scratches, fading, and damage all present at once benefits from the more descriptive, prompt-driven models, since you can be specific about what needs fixing rather than relying on a generic scale-based pass.

The Actual Workflow: Step-by-Step Guide

Topaz High-Resolution Upscaler: upload, pick a scale factor, one click. Upload the damaged photo directly, no prompt required, and choose a scale factor from x1 to x16. The tool handles scratch removal, sharpening, and upscaling automatically in a single pass, which makes it the fastest option when the photo's problems are mostly about resolution and general wear rather than anything requiring a specific creative decision.

Nano Banana Pro or GPT Image 2: upload and prompt. These require a short prompt describing the restoration, though it doesn't need to be complex or technical. The same basic prompt structure works across most restoration jobs, since the model is looking for a clear description of what to fix rather than an exhaustive technical brief:

Restore this old photograph while preserving the original person's identity, facial structure, expression, clothing, and historical authenticity. Remove scratches, dust, tears, stains, fading, discoloration, creases, mold, film grain, noise, blur, and compression artifacts. Reconstruct damaged or missing areas seamlessly using surrounding context without inventing new facial features or altering the person's appearance. Recover fine details in the eyes, skin, hair, clothing, and background. Correct exposure, contrast, white balance, and tonal range for a clean, natural result. Enhance sharpness and clarity while maintaining realistic textures and avoiding over-processing, oversharpening, plastic skin, or AI artifacts. Preserve the original composition, perspective, lighting, and vintage character.

Choose your output resolution, 1K, 2K, or 4K, before generating.

Beyond Restoration: Adjusting Light, Color, and Damage Manually

If the photo doesn't need automatic restoration so much as a specific manual adjustment, a few other tools cover that ground more precisely than a general restoration pass would.

Relight adjusts lighting position, color temperature, and brightness directly, useful when a photo's exposure or light direction is the main issue rather than physical damage, a portrait that was slightly underexposed, or a snapshot where the flash created harsh, unflattering shadows. Set the light direction using the quick-select positions, Top, Front, Right, Left, Back, Bottom, or drag manually to fine-tune it, choose Soft or Hard light depending on how diffused you want the result to look, and adjust brightness before generating.

If a specific damaged area needs to be removed or replaced rather than the whole photo restored uniformly, Inpaint handles that directly: paint over the area you want to edit, and only that region changes. This works for damage, a torn corner, a scratch, a stain, but also for swapping objects entirely, if someone's holding a book, paint over just the book and replace it with something else, without touching anything outside that brushed area. This matters when a general restoration pass would risk smoothing over parts of the photo that never needed fixing.

Who Actually Restores Photos Like This

This isn't a niche use case. It spans everyone from someone with a single damaged photo to teams handling entire collections.

  • Families holding onto memories. Wedding portraits, baby photos, snapshots of relatives who've passed, the kind of images people want repaired well enough to print, frame, or pass along to someone else in the family.

  • Genealogists, archivists, and historians. Bringing faded faces and small handwritten text back into focus on old documents and portraits, work that matters for tracing family history or preserving a local archive digitally.

  • Photographers and professional archivists. Working through client prints, estate collections, or historical material at real volume, where the alternative is hours of manual retouching per damaged image.
